集群概述及原理笔记(2)

对于使用服务的用户(如网站)来说,Linux 虚拟服务器(LVS)集群看起来是一个服务器。事实上,该用户使用的是一对冗余 LVS 路由器之后的两个或多个服务器的集群。这对路由器把客户请求均衡地分配给集群系统。负载均衡集群的系统允许管理员使用常见廉价的硬件和 Linux 在满足可用性需求的同时还提供服务的连续持久的访问。

LB集群的开源项目:LVS 详情见官方网站:

第三类是高性能计算集群(High performance Computing)

高性能计算集群通过将多台机器连接起来同时处理复杂的计算问题。模拟星球附近的磁场、预测龙卷风的出现、定位石油资源的储藏地等情况都需要对大量的数据进行处理。传统的处理方法是使用超级计算机来完成计算工作,但是超级计算机的价格比较昂贵,而且可用性和可扩展性不够强,因此集群成为了高性能计算领域瞩目的焦点。

按照计算关联程度的不同,又可以分为两种。

一种是任务片方式 DC (Distributed Computing),要把计算任务分成任务片,再把任务片分配给各节点,在各节点上分别计算后再把结果汇总,生成最终计算结果,例如

OpenMosix  OpenSSI。

另一种是并行计算方式 PC (Parallel Computing),节点之间在计算过程中大量地交换数据,可以进行具有强耦合关系的计算。这两种超级计算集群分别适用于不同类型的数据处理工作。有了超级计算集群软件,企业利用若干台PC机就可以完成通常只有超级计算机才能完成的计算任务。这类软件有Turbolinux EnFusion、SCore等。

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:http://www.heiqu.com/ed0e5c4ec039665c2cae086a8d16857a.html